Apple Ready To Launch A Smartphone With Hydrogen Power

Warungtech.comApple is working on hydrogen fuel cell device is placed in laptops and smartphones. This device can survive a week without charging. News is unknown when Apple filed a patent application to the Office of the United States Trademark and Patent.

As reported by the Telegraph, Cell hydrogen fuel cell converts hydrogen and oxygen into water and electrical energy. This technology has long been touted as a potential energy source for car cleaning.

Electronics companies are also interested in replacing the batteries that use toxic chemicals with hydrogen, because it is more durable and produce only water as a byproduct.

Battery technology has long been regarded as an obstacle in the smartphone industry. Now a leading microchip makers focus on the development of processors with low power consumption.
